Serena Williams Says Australian Open's Hardware is More Attractive than Wimbledon's


In a Q and A with Courtney Nguyen of Sports Illustrated, Serena Williams says that she likes her Australian Open hardware even more than Wimbledon's fabled Venus Rosewater dish.

"I’m going to go with the Australian Open [the Daphne Akhurst Memorial Cup]," said Williams. "It’s not classic, it’s cool. The bottom is thin and when you’re holding it, it’s just beautiful. Obviously, the Venus Rosewater Dish is beautiful, too, but I’m going with Australia."

Williams, in Rome for this year's Internazionali BNL d'Italia, has earned five of each trophy, so she's pretty much an expert on the topic.

The 17-time Grand Slam champion also covered a host of other topics with Nguyen, such as her father Richard's new book, her love of the tennis life ("It’s never about any one person; it’s about everyone together."), Snapchat, and her favorite drink at Starbucks (A venti vanilla soy latte, sugar-free, quad shot, extra hot).
